Wedding Fashion Trends

Posted by iceghost82 in July 28, 2010

Strapless French Satin gown with asymmetric pleating on the bodice. The waist has a bead accented loop detail. The A-line skirt is floor length. It has a matching Flower Girl style 12248. Available in all Bridesmaid French Satin colors. Shown in Violet.
